In 1956 Kenneth Howes and Jeff Crompton were tasked by Rootes to completely redesign the Sunbeam Alpine, the goal being to produce a dedicated sports car aimed principally at the American market. Howes contributed some 80% of the overall design work which bears more than incidental resemblance to the early Ford Thunderbird; he had, after all, worked at Ford before joining Rootes. It was three years later that the ‘Series‘ Alpine went into production, and one of the original prototypes, which was raced by British Saloon Car Champion Bernard Unett, still survives.
